The Ghost Walks Slot Game

I loaded up The Ghost Walks by Belatra Games, a 2017 release running on a 5x3 layout with 20 paylines. Stakes range from 0.2 to 20 per spin, so I could test the waters before pressing on. The stated RTP sits at 92.25 percent with average volatility, and the max win caps at 2,000x the bet. It plays like a straight classic from the studio, leaning on line hits, a paytable that actually pays, and a simple mix of regulars, a wild, and a scatter.

The Ghost Walks Symbols and Paytable

I spent time on the paytable in The Ghost Walks to see where the lines pay. The top symbol jumps to 100x for five, 20x for four, 5x for three, and even 0.5x for a pair. Below that sit groups that pay 20x or 15x for five of a kind, down through 10x brackets. Threes start from 0.5x to 1.5x depending on the icon. It feels old school, and the numbers back up the game's straight 20-line maths.

Two specials sit on their own. Scatter pays anywhere and lands 5x, 10x, and 50x the bet for three, four, or five in view. The wild has its own awards too, paying 0.2x for two, then 2x, 10x, and 30x for three to five. Wilds also act as a substitute for regulars in line wins, which is where a lot of sessions grind out value. If I am chasing a board, wild connections usually set the tone.

Bonus Features in The Ghost Walks

I did not find layers of modern extras here. The sources list wilds and a scatter with pay-anywhere wins, and that is the core loop. No mention of a feature trail, re-spins, or a buy button tied to this title. That said, the wild's own payouts and its substituting role keep the base game alive, while scatter hits can spike the balance when they stack. If you like your bonuses simple and paytable-led, this one sticks to that plan.

How to Win at The Ghost Walks Slot

I keep it basic on The Ghost Walks. With 20 paylines and a 0.2 to 20 bet range, I start low, look for boards where wilds appear often, then raise a step when lines connect. Line wins need enough matches on a payline, while scatters pay regardless of lines, so I am happy to take the odd scatter-only pop during dry spells. The paytable shows pairs on a couple of icons too, which helps steady sessions between stronger runs.

The Ghost Walks RTP & Volatility

On paper, The Ghost Walks runs a 92.25 percent return with average volatility. The grid is 5 reels by 3 rows with 20 lines, and the win cap is set at 2,000x. That profile points to steady line play with bursts when the better symbols or wild lines land. It is not a game built around huge multipliers or long bonus ladders. Instead, the stats steer you toward grinding value from regular hits, with the odd high roll when the top set lines up.

In practice, I planned for a measured bankroll. Average volatility still swings, but not like the high variance bruisers. I saw patches of small returns punctuated by boards where a 100x top symbol or stacked mid-tier lines did the heavy lifting. If your style leans to patience and paytable maths, that profile fits. If you want flashy feature stacks and jackpot ladders, this is not that kind of session by design.
